WILKES-BARRE — Roughly 25 concerned citizens attended a liquor licence transfer hearing Tuesday to protest the sale of alcoholic beverages at a proposed convenience store in the Parsons neighborhood of Wilkes-Barre.
Ghost Six Packs to Go LLC requested the transfer of a license from the former El Cielo Bar and Restaurant in Ashley to 1075 Scott St., a vacant and derelict building that once housed Nowak’s Ornamental Iron Works.
City Council will vote on whether or not to approve the transfer at Thursday’s regular session. Anyone who wishes to make additional comments on the transfer may do so at that meeting.
At Tuesday’s hearing, Attorney John Rodgers represented the LLC, which is owned by Baljeet Singh, Sukhjinder Singh and Sujan Mathon.
